Spain’s quarterly GDP growth in Q2 confirmed at +0.8% – final data

2024.09.27 03:21

(Reuters) – Spain’s gross domestic product grew 0.8% in the second quarter from the previous three-month period, the country’s National Statistics Institute (INE) said on Friday, confirming the preliminary figure released in June.

The quarter-on-quarter expansion of GDP was in line with the average expectations of analysts polled by Reuters.

On an annual basis, Spain’s second-quarter economic output expanded 3.1%, INE said, revising the growth from a preliminary 2.9%. Analysts expected a growth of 2.9%, according to the Reuters poll.

INE also revised Spain’s quarter-on quarter GDP growth for the first quarter of 2024 to 0.9%, up from a previous 0.8%.
